Tea Market 2025 Growth Analysis, Opportunities, Trends, Developments and Forecast to 2033

Tea Market 2025 Growth Analysis, Opportunities, Trends, Developments and Forecast to 2033

The global tea market was valued at USD 55.74 billion in 2023, growing at a CAGR of 7.2% from 2024 to 2033. The market is expected to reach USD 111.70 billion by 2033.

3. Market Dynamics

3.1 Drivers

  • Health and Wellness Trends: Rising demand for beverages with natural antioxidants and health benefits.
  • Product Innovation: Launch of unique blends, flavors, and premium offerings.
  • Expanding Retail Channels: Growth of online platforms, specialty tea shops, and health-focused stores.
  • Urbanization & Lifestyle Shifts: Preference for convenient, healthy drinks among busy consumers.
  • Increased Consumption in Developing Countries: Growing middle-class population and tea culture expansion in Asia-Pacific, Africa, and Latin America.

3.2 Restraints

  • Price Volatility of Raw Materials: Fluctuating tea leaf prices due to climate conditions and geopolitical issues.
  • Market Saturation in Developed Regions: Slower growth in traditional markets like the UK and parts of Europe.
  • Competition from Other Beverages: Rising popularity of coffee, energy drinks, and functional beverages.
  • Regulatory Compliance: Strict food safety and labeling standards in international trade.

5. Regional Segmentation Analysis

  • Asia-Pacific: Largest market driven by China, India, Japan, and Sri Lanka. Strong cultural relevance and increasing exports.
  • North America: Growing demand for RTD teas, organic, and functional blends. Increasing health awareness.
  • Europe: Traditional tea-drinking nations like the UK, but growing preference for herbal and specialty teas.
  • Latin America: Emerging market with growing tea consumption in Brazil, Argentina, and Mexico.
  • Middle East & Africa: Traditional consumption patterns (e.g., mint tea, spiced tea); increasing imports and premium offerings.
